Guaraguao Abajo Statistics Back to top
- Population (2000): 2,832
- Land Area (2000): 3.315 square kilometers
- Water Area (2000): 0.000 square kilometers
Houses (2000): 984

Guaraguao Abajo Above Or Below Poverty Level In 1999
Above/Below | Population | Percent |
---|---|---|
At Or Above Poverty Level | 1,367 | 49.31% |
Below Poverty Level | 1,405 | 50.69% |
